Output e41557654692c7a95c8fa7c21596fa7fdfca016ce1477c8c588810f655e8efbd:0

value
87217
script pubkey
OP_0 OP_PUSHBYTES_20 cd21cb2fd3f574accdcdabc3a92f0ceee6033c4c
address
bc1qe5sukt7n7462enwd40p6jtcvamnqx0zv7kjfhm
transaction
e41557654692c7a95c8fa7c21596fa7fdfca016ce1477c8c588810f655e8efbd
confirmations
669
spent
true